Born in Mulubinba (Newcastle) NSW in 1973 & now residing on Larrakia country (Darwin)

Tonys creative interest was sparked whilst studying art at High School, excellent teachers inspired and lit a fire.

Beyond school art class Tony continued as a self taught creative utilising illustration, painting & mixed media to create an evolving body of work. His artistic growth and expansion of technique continues non stop.
Tonys formal qualifications include a Diploma in Graphic Design & Certificate in Life Drawing. Whilst studying Tony, won The NSW TAFE Art Prize for the best 2D graphic design and this work “Park Road” was included in a statewide art exhibition.

Tony creates art to relax, it’s a meditation, it’s a compulsion.

Tony works on paper, canvas and digital platforms but his preferred canvas is recycled materials such as plywood, masonite and old doors, enjoying the tactile nature of the materials which can be cut, drilled, painted, sprayed, sanded, layered and beaten up.

Pair this “Art Action” with wider influences coming from music and song lyrics, road trips, tattoos, street art, found objects/recycled materials, faces and portraiture and you have an expansive, plethora of ideas which feed into Tonys creative process.

Tony strives to create organic, balanced art that bring the artist and viewer together based on a feel for the work, but leaves room for the viewers personal interpretation, creating a positive experience that builds their passion for his work and art in general.

Artists which influence Tonys work include Brett Whitely, John Olsen, Charles Blackman, Sidney Nolan, Albert Tucker, Wendy Sharpe, Rosalie Gascoigne, Adam Cullen and Ben Quilty.
